I draw from a humanistic foundation, and over the years, my practice has become increasingly eclectic, shaped by what each person specifically needs and can find effective. I integrate Somatic Therapy practices and Polyvagal-informed practices for clients interested in also attending to the physical symptoms they experience and is tied to their anxiety, stress, or unresolved trauma concerns. It is a great approach to developing internal and external resources to manage stress, emotions, and anxiety. Somatic therapy includes some cognitive and behavioral therapy practices as well. I often lean into Cognitive Behavioral Therapy approach to attend to any patterns of thinking, beliefs, and actions clients have that are reinforcing distress. Solution-Focused Therapy, including problem-solving skills, is also an approach I may find helpful to incorporate. Lastly, I bring warmth, calmness, and a little humor (when appropriate, of course). I’m honest and direct, but always in a way that is respectful and compassionate. If appropriate, I am not afraid to share my own stories when it will provide my clients with a sense of being understood or provied a new perspective that may be useful and beneficial to them.
